After years of whispers, waiting and wishful thinking, Kennedy is finally ready to meet its audience… just not in a dark theatre. Anurag Kashyap’s gritty neo-noir thriller, which has travelled the world and collected applause along the way, is now all set for its long-delayed India release on OTT, giving fans a reason to finally hit play.
The filmmaker announced the update on Saturday by sharing the teaser of Kennedy on Instagram. Confirming that the film will stream on ZEE5, Kashyap wrote, “Finally, our labour of love, angst and everything in between—Kennedy—is coming home after travelling the world on @zee5. All I can say is that I am grateful for having been able to make this film, for my team, my producers, my studio, and at the end of the day—jab
jab jo jo hona hai, tab tab so so hota hai (everything happens in its own time).”

Despite receiving clearance from the Central Board of Film Certification, Kennedy never made it to theatres in India. The film had its world premiere at the Cannes Film Festival in 2023, where it was screened in the Midnight Screenings section and received a seven-minute standing ovation. Since then, it has been showcased at several international festivals, including the Sydney Film Festival, Bucheon International Fantastic Film Festival in South Korea, Neuchâtel International Fantastic Film Festival in Switzerland, the Indian Film Festival of Melbourne, and the London Indian Film Festival.

Kennedy is a dark crime thriller that follows an insomniac former police officer who is believed to be dead but continues to operate within a corrupt system while quietly searching for redemption. The film stars Rahul Bhat and Sunny Leone in the lead roles, with Mohit Takalkar, Abhilash Thapliyal and Megha Burman playing key parts.
Presented by Zee Studios and produced by Good Bad Films, Kennedy is scheduled to begin streaming on ZEE5 in February.
